Last Moon in May
Uploaded: June 01, 2009 07:47:56
1/20th sec.@f/13 in manual mode with ISO=100. Used a Canon 400f/5.6 with 2X TC. Used Live-View X10, cable release, tripod, and mlu. Post-processed with iPhoto for crop and Lightroom2 for sharpening. Captured this on May 31st in my backyard on a very crisp, clear sky!
Exif: F Number: 13, Exposure Bias Value: 0.00, ExposureTime: 1/20 seconds, Flash: did not fire, compulsory flash mode, ISO: 100, White balance: Auto white balance, FocalLength: 800.00 mm, Model: Canon EOS 50D
